I would like to make a new release of the former harlequin compiler this
week (after merging the bigger part of branches/opendylan-melange back
to the trunk) if no one has any objections (show stoppers, local changes
which are important, etc.).

We had a lengthy name discussion back in May, but I don't see obvious
results how the compiler should be named. If anyone can enlighten me,
please do.

I started a wiki page which currently contains some changes from beta 4
to beta 5, please take a look and add changes which are missing:
http://wiki.opendylan.org/wiki/view.dsp?title=Open%20Dylan%201.0%20Beta%205

I'll hopefully be able to do the linux and freebsd tarballs as well as
the windows installer. Of course people who want to do packages (debian,
ubuntu, you name it) are welcome. Eric Gouriou volunteered for the mac
os X packages (and Dustin Voss will provide the tarballs as far as I can
see).
